Seeing the invisible: The scope and limits of unconscious processing in binocular rivalry [PDF]
When an image is presented to one eye and a very different image is presented to the corresponding location of the other eye, they compete for conscious representation, such that only one image is visible at a time while the other is suppressed.

Spatiotemporal adaptation through corticothalamic loops: A hypothesis [PDF]
The thalamus is the major gate to the cortex and its control over cortical responses is well established. Cortical feedback to the thalamus is, in turn, the anatomically dominant input to relay cells, yet its influence on thalamic processing has been difficult to interpret.

Receptive Field and Feature Map Formation in the Primary Visual Cortex via Hebbian Learning with Inhibitory Feedback [PDF]
A linear neural network is proposed for mamalian vision system in which backward connections from the primary visual cortex (V1) to the lateral geniculate nucleus play a key role. The backward connections control the flow of information from the LGN to V1 in such a way as to maximize the rate of transfer of information from the LGN to V1.

Increasing Incidence of Facial Nerve Disorders in the United States from 2007 to 2022
In this study of national administrative claims data from 2007 to 2022, the mean annual incidence of facial nerve disorders was 30.5 cases per 100,000 adults. The mean annual incidence of Bell's palsy alone was found to be 24.5/100,000, with increasing annual incidence rates during the study period.
